UNDP: The approach to water systems in the urban context is of particular importance

We are currently living in a period of climate crisis, Head of Disaster Risk Reduction, Recovery and Resilience Building at the Crisis Bureau of the United Nations Development Programme (UNDP), Ronald Jackson said during a panel discussion held within the framework of WUF13, APA reports.

He stated that one of the main areas of activity of the United Nations Development Programme (UNDP) is the application of a systematic approach to urban development.

According to him, the “Resilient Urban Futures” program serves exactly this purpose:

“Within this framework, we assess the city as a system, identify the key variables that ensure its functioning, and seek to direct investments toward areas that sustainably meet the needs of urban residents. For example, our ‘Hands On’ program is dedicated to managing the risks of heatwaves and high temperatures. We acknowledge that we are currently living in a period of climate crisis. In the urban context, the approach to water and water systems is also of particular importance. We must build water supply systems that can both meet the needs of city residents and minimize the negative impact of water on the urban environment,” he emphasized.
